Atempo Growth and VerisFi Capital provide Scan.com with $130m of debt facilities

The facilities sit in a $220 million combined close that includes a $90 million Series C led by Noteus Partners, as the London-founded imaging network expands in the United States.

Atempo Growth and VerisFi Capital have provided $130 million of debt facilities to Scan.com to support M&A and working capital. The lenders did not disclose how the facilities were split.

The debt is part of a $220 million combined equity and debt financing announced as Scan.com’s Series C.

London-founded Scan.com sells a medical imaging network that matches patients to scans on availability, quality and price, and handles booking, paperwork and results in one place. Employers, health plans, digital health providers and workers' compensation systems connect to that capacity through a single API.

Scan.com said it will use the capital to expand its network of imaging providers across the United States and to invest in the API and AI that routes patients, schedules scans and returns diagnostic results.

Charlie Bullock, co-founder and Chief Executive, and Oliver Knight, co-founder and Chief Operating Officer, expanded the company into the US in 2023 after building what Scan.com describes as the UK's largest medical imaging network. Operations are now live nationwide. More than 900,000 patients have used the network globally, and the company said revenue doubled over the past year to more than $165 million of annualised run rate.

Bullock said the United States runs around 600 million medical imaging scans a year without a national infrastructure of the kind labs built around Quest Diagnostics and Labcorp. He said an employer, health plan or digital health app can now connect to imaging capacity nationwide through the API, with patients scanned in days rather than weeks at a price they can see before they book.

The $90 million Series C was led by Noteus Partners, with Aviva, Concord Health Partners, YZR Capital, Oxford Capital and others participating. The round follows a $12 million Series A in April 2023, co-led by Aviva Ventures, YZR Capital, Oxford Capital, Triple Point Ventures and Simplyhealth Ventures, with Forefront Venture Partners participating, which Scan.com said would scale its US operations. Oxford Capital and YZR had co-led a 2021 seed, and Triple Point Ventures led a £2.2 million extension in 2022.

Atempo, a European growth lender founded in 2021 by Luca Colciago, Jack Diamond and Matteo Avramov Giulivi, reached a third close of €455 million on Atempo Growth II in February 2026, taking assets under management to €850 million against a €500 million target, with a final close due by the end of the third quarter of 2026.

VerisFi is a Florida specialty finance firm that provides structured debt solutions.
